Duffy v. Paternostro CA4/2
On October 17, 2014, Duffy filed a complaint against cross-defendant and respondent David Alan Paternostro. On January 5, 2015, Duffy filed a first amended complaint (FAC).
On February 13, Paternostro filed a cross-complaint against Duffy. The causes of action included (1) breach of contract; (2) negligence; (3) breach of implied warranties; (4) intentional misrepresentation; (5) negligent misrepresentation; (6) fraudulent inducement; (7) recovery of money paid to unlicensed contractors; and (8) injunctive relief prohibiting mechanic’s liens.
